Question about bedding.

I have ordered a Boyd's stock for my Marlington X7. I plan on pillar bedding and glass bedding it. My question is; when glass bedding a blind magazine or ADL type stock, do you do it with the magazine box still attached, and bed the box, or do you remove the box and fill the space with modeling clay?

yeah,dont do the box, just the action!!!
 
I fill with pieces of Styrofoam packaging. If you cut it a tad oversize, you can squish it in place & trim anything that sticks up into the action space with a box knife. You can fill the well in the action the same way.

After the glass is set up. you can easily trim the stock edges with a Dremel or similar without damage to the stock, just wafting it up to the wood.

Modelling clay is the last desperate measure for me when I can't use foam. Incidentally, individual foam balls can be squished into screw holes & gas ports.
 
Let it squish it there. It would be that much, dont go crazy with the mud. Machine or grind out the excess after you pop it apart. Rubbing alcohol is an excellent solvent for wet epoxy by the way.
 
"Rubbing alcohol is an excellent solvent for wet epoxy by the way."

White vinegar works well also but be sure to clean and lube the metal after using it. Will give alcohol a try on the next bedding job. The vinegar was recommended by a boat builder I know after he saw me using acetone.
